Description
A beautiful, Grade II Listed, detached house set in the heart of this highly sought-after village. The property enjoys a number of original features, together with a good sized private garden and detached barn offering scope for conversion.

OUTSIDE
The property is set in an elevated position in the heart of this highly sought-after and well-served village, within walking distance of the amenities and facilities. The mature plot is accessed via a pair of five bar timber gates, in turn leading to a gravelled driveway providing extensive off-street parking with EV charging point and access to the detached barn. Adjoining the property is a paved terrace with flower and shrub borders and steps leading up to the garden which is mainly laid to lawn with mature shrubs and planting. The gardens enjoy a good degree of privacy.
DETACHED BARN
Accessed via a pair of timber doors. The barn is currently used for storage, however, offers huge scope for conversion to a home office, gym or annexe, dependent upon needs and relevant approval.
